Siberian Mari language and culture may die out

Researchers are concerned about the decline of the Mari language in the Sverdlovsk Oblast, where the Mari population has fallen by 40 per cent over the past ten years and half of those of Mari ethnicity no longer speak the language. Linguist Marina Kutsayeva writes about this in the Tomsk Journal of Linguistic and Anthropological Studies.

RAIPON lost its observer status with UNESCO

RAIPON, the representative organisation of Russia’s indigenous peoples, has lost its observer status with UNESCO at the 48th session of the World Heritage Committee.

Members of Hõimulõimed at IFUSCO

The International Finno-Ugric Student Conference (IFUSCO) took place at the University of Helsinki from 11–15 May. This is an annual event that brings together students, activists, and young researchers interested in Uralic languages and peoples. This year marked the 41st time that IFUSCO was organised, with approximately 140 participants, most of whom attended in person.
